Program Info/Highlights: Our goals for each child at Child's View Day Care include social, emotional, physical and mental growth and development. Activities that provide for progress in each of these developmental areas are the most important aspects of our learning programs. Each child is unique with individual interests and needs. At Child's View we have age specific programs that are planned to be flexible and promote development of each child's physical and social needs. Infants / Toddlers receive individual care and attention. With their limitless energy, natural curiosity and desire to explore for learning, they struggle for their independence. Therefore, their day is planned to coincide with the different activities that are programmed. Their physical needs are always monitored carefully. Children ages 2 ½ - 3 ½ years old are encouraged to gain independence as they explore their environment. Children learn through play as they experience exciting topics. The program includes a wide range of learning experiences that build on the natural curiosity of the age group about the world around them. We encourage development of important skills such as following directions, problem solving and working cooperatively. The Junior and Senior Kindergarten class learn readiness skills as the encourage creative expression. They too will learn to follow directions, problem solve and work cooperatively. All learning activities are child-centered. Activities are provided that are appropriate for each child's age, development and interests.
